Rocca San Casciano is a small village located in the Montone valley, once known by Dante as the Acquacheta valley.
From the perspective of the landscape, the town is surrounded by numerous hills that provide breathtaking views of the inner valleys, the Apennine ridge, and, on clear days, the sea.
San Casciano parish church was founded in the year 882, but the first document confirming the existence of this town dates back to the year 1197 and bears the expression ‘Rocca Sancti Cassiani in Casatico’.
First part of the place name suggests the existence of a castle, probably the Castellaccio, while the second part recalls its patron saint’s name. According to legend, the fortress was built on the site of the ancient Urbe Sassatica, an Etruscan or Roman city destroyed during the barbarian invasions.
A possession of Abbots of San Benedetto in Alpe, Traversari of Ravenna and Conti Guidi of Modigliana, in the second half of the 14th century it was part of the property inherited by the Florentine municipality left by a member of the noble Calboli family. This led to an enduring bond with the Tuscan city that lasted, with the exception of 1424-1440, until the year 1923, when the Tuscan Romagna territories came under the authority of Forlì.
At the end of the Napoleonic interlude, the city reached its full expansion thanks to the establishment of the Court of First Instance (1837), the Sub-Prefecture, the prisons and other important administrative offices; after the Unification of Italy, it became the seat of the homonymous Circondario, which was later abolished in 1926
